The Modern Wisdom Podcast episode with Connor Beaton was a profound exploration of the challenges faced by men in today's society, particularly in navigating societal expectations and embracing vulnerability.

Connor Beaton

Connor, a men's life coach and author, delves into the societal expectations placed on men. He challenges the notion that men's problems would be fixed if they were less stoic and more vulnerable. But he raises a poignant question: Does the world actually want vulnerable men? He discusses the importance of a man's pain for his growth and questions whether modern therapy is truly serving men. Connor also touches upon why many men have surface-level relationships and how they often gauge their worth based on the success of their business and personal relationships.

One of the most striking points of the discussion was the exploration of how men can embrace anger and take back control of their minds. It's a call to action for men to understand their emotions, embrace vulnerability, and seek genuine connections.

Key Insights from the Podcast:

  • Societal Expectations vs. Vulnerability: Connor delves into the societal norms that often stigmatize male vulnerability. He emphasizes that while society claims to want men to open up, there's a contrasting backlash when they do. This duality creates a confusing landscape for men to navigate.
  • The Role of Pain in Growth: Connor discusses how men are often taught to suppress their pain. However, he argues that confronting and understanding this pain is crucial for personal growth and self-awareness. It's about transforming pain into power.
  • Surface-level Relationships: Connor highlights that many men form relationships based on societal benchmarks of success. This often leads to shallow connections devoid of genuine emotional depth. He stresses the importance of seeking deeper, more meaningful relationships.
  • Embracing Anger: Rather than viewing anger as a negative emotion to be suppressed, Connor discusses how men can harness and channel their anger positively. He talks about using anger as a catalyst for change and personal development.
